    how much do this tires stick out i want to run 33s with my 4.5" lift

    • @DrivingLine
      @DrivingLine  Před 7 lety +1

      At 4.5 inches, you'll need to do some fender and front bumper trimming as the tires stick out from the fenders a fair amount.

    Pretty sure they installed the shocks upside down. Jeep looks good either way👍

    • @DrivingLine
      @DrivingLine  Před 6 lety

      The shocks can only go on one way in the front. They are also correct out back per the instructions. Thanks for viewing!

    • @kdigiacomo
      @kdigiacomo Před 6 lety +1

      Shocks are not upside down. Shocks are made so that they can be mounted inverted this way. Most all performance shocks are mounted with the body of the shock mounted to the vehicle, not the axle.
